The last straw Remove this text

I have been giving the data patch a chance. Hmmm, big changes (not), I had one weak planet invaded on turn 275.

Anyway, I thought the reduced missile warhead damage was helping until:

I rocked in to an enemy system with major defenses with 8 battle groups.

I sent my "disposable" short range attack group ahead and launched fighters at the planet (holding the missile ships until the orbitals appeared).

My 2 long range attach groups were behind the short range group. Each of these was four super dreadnaughts in an armada with a bunch of lightning field armed escorts.

Here comes the first missile salvo. It hits the short range group with only shield damage.

I begin launching missiles and close the gap between the short range and long range groups so they can share PD against the waves of fighters that are rolling in.

THEN...

A missile salvo comes in, skips the short range group and hits a long range group. Result? All four super dreadnaughts blow up, none of the escorts are destroyed.

I am very unhappy, do you know how long it took to build those sDNs? and vow to put MOO on the shelf until the patch comes out.

On to Tropico 2 (senor).
